Abstract

An opening/closing apparatus is provided for use in a molding apparatus, such as an injection molding machine. The opening/closing apparatus may eliminate the influence of a slight gap formed between a bush and a pin in a link connecting portion of a toggle link mechanism and in addition, can enhance workability e.g., in mold replacement. An opening/closing apparatus of the present technology may include an opening/closing mechanism including a toggle link mechanism connecting a pressure-receiving platen and a movable platen; a drive mechanism for driving the opening/closing mechanism; and a core-back hydraulic cylinder for applying a load to the movable platen in a given direction in conjunction with the first drive mechanism, configured to perform the operation of slightly opening of the mold.
